Gardening in Climate Change: Native Plants, Trees, & Ornamentals
April 24 @ 4:00 pm - 5:30 pm EDT
In this webinar, learn some key climate adaptation strategies for gardeners to help your native plants and ornamentals thrive; as well as how what you choose to grow can support your local ecosystem and preservation efforts amid climate change. Learn from Emily Baisden, Wild Seed Project’s Seed Center Director; Aaron Parker, owner/operator of Edgewood Nursery; and Maddie Eberly, MOFGA’s Low-Impact Forestry Specialist. Participants will have plenty of time to ask questions. This webinar will be recorded.
